Output 58435278292ed61128e6a3c7e03e1144267dd1b25b476914d7b305c419b45dfd:2

value
997416
script pubkey
OP_0 OP_PUSHBYTES_20 1962d34d19b70e1446c23be1121163ca5ced8788
address
ltc1qr93dxngeku8pg3kz80s3yytrefwwmpugqwsx47
transaction
58435278292ed61128e6a3c7e03e1144267dd1b25b476914d7b305c419b45dfd
spent
true